Ordinals
beta
Sat 767313764630046
decimal
153462.3764630046
degree
0°153462′246″3764630046‴
percentile
36.5387507368615%
name
ikkszhezfbf
cycle
0
epoch
0
period
76
block
153462
offset
3764630046
timestamp
2011-11-15 21:04:39 UTC
rarity
common
prev
next